#' Run Mplus Models Using Graphical Interface
#'
#' This function is provides a graphical user interface to the \code{runModels} function.
#' It uses Tcl/Tk to display a window in which the user can specify parameters for \code{runModels},
#' including the directory for runs, recursing through subdirectories, displaying output on the console,
#' and replacing existing outfiles.
#'
#' This function exists as a GUI wrapper for \code{runModels} and does not provide any distinct functionality.
#'
#' @param directory optional. The starting directory that will display in the dialog window. Defaults to the
#'    current working directory.
#' @param recursive optional. Whether the recursive checkbox should be checked when the window opens.
#'   \dQuote{0} for \code{FALSE}, \dQuote{1} for \code{TRUE}.
#' @param showOutput optional. Whether the show output checkbox should be checked when the window opens.
#'   \dQuote{0} for \code{FALSE}, \dQuote{1} for \code{TRUE}.
#' @param replaceOutfile optional. Whether the replace outfile checkbox should be checked when the window opens.
#'   \dQuote{0} for \code{FALSE}, \dQuote{1} for \code{TRUE}.
#' @param checkDate optional. Whether the check modified date checkbox should be checked when the window opens.
#'   \dQuote{0} for \code{FALSE}, \dQuote{1} for \code{TRUE}.
#' @param logFile optional. Whether the log file checkbox should be checked when the window opens.
#'   \dQuote{0} for \code{FALSE}, \dQuote{1} for \code{TRUE}.
#' @return None. Function is used to display user interface for running models.
#' @author Michael Hallquist
#' @seealso \code{\link{runModels}}
#' @keywords interface
#' @export

#' Run Mplus Models
#'
#' This function runs a group of Mplus models (.inp files) located within a
#' single directory or nested within subdirectories.
#'
#' @param target a character vector where each element is a directory containing Mplus input files 
#'   (.inp) to run OR a single .inp file to be run. Elements may be a full path, relative path,
#'   or a filename within the working directory.
#'   Defaults to the current working directory. Example: \dQuote{C:/Users/Michael/Mplus Runs}
#' @param recursive optional. If \code{TRUE}, run all models nested in subdirectories
#'   within \code{directory}. Defaults to \code{FALSE}. Not relevant if \code{target} is a single file.
#' @param filefilter a Perl regular expression (PCRE-compatible) specifying particular input
#'   files to be run among those found in \code{target}. See \code{regex} or \url{http://www.pcre.org/pcre.txt}
#'   for details about regular expression syntax.
#' @param showOutput optional. If \code{TRUE}, show estimation output (TECH8)
#'   in the R console. Note that if run within Rgui, output will display within R,
#'   but if run via Rterm, a separate window will appear during estimation.
#' @param replaceOutfile optional. Currently supports three settings: \dQuote{always}, which
#'   runs all models, regardless of whether an output file for the model exists; \dQuote{never},
#'   which does not run any model that has an existing output file; and \dQuote{modifiedDate}, which
#'   only runs a model if the modified date for the input file is more recent than
#'   the output file modified date (implying there have been updates to the model).
#' @param logFile optional. If non-null, specifies a file (and optionally, directory)
#'   that records the settings passed into the function and the models run (or skipped)
#'   during the run.
#' @param Mplus_command optional. N.B.: No need to pass this parameter for most users (has intelligent
#'   defaults). Allows the user to specify the name/path of the Mplus executable to be used for
#'   running models. This covers situations where Mplus is not in the system's path,
#'   or where one wants to test different versions of the Mplus program.
#' @param killOnFail optional. Windows only for now. If \code{TRUE}, kill all processes named mplus.exe when
#'   \code{runModels} does not terminate normally. Defaults to \code{TRUE}.
#' @param local_tmpdir optional. Linux/Mac for now. If \code{TRUE}, set the TMPDIR environment variable to the
#'   location of the .inp file prior to execution. This is useful in Monte Carlo studies where many instances of Mplus
#'   may run in parallel and we wish to avoid collisions in temporary files among processes.
#' @param quiet optional. If \code{FALSE}, show status messages in the console.
#' @return None. Function is used for its side effects (running models).
#' @author Michael Hallquist
#' @seealso \code{\link{runModels_Interactive}}
#' @keywords interface
#' @export
#' @examples
#' \dontrun{
#'   runModels("C:/Users/Michael/Mplus Runs", recursive=TRUE, showOutput=TRUE,
#'     replaceOutfile="modifiedDate", logFile="MH_RunLog.txt",
#'     Mplus_command="C:\\Users\\Michael\\Mplus Install\\Mplus51.exe")
#' }
#' \dontrun{
#'   runModels(getwd(), filefilter = "ex8.*", logFile=NULL)
#' }
